Maharashtra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is announced a one-year grace period for auto-rickshaw and taxi drivers to learn functional Marathi. This decision comes after the Transport Department issued notices to drivers who failed a Marathi test, prompting driver organisations to request more time due to varying age groups and educational backgrounds. During this period, no action will be taken, and Marathi classes and study materials will be provided.
The US Geological Survey (USGS) has confirmed that the recent deadly flash floods in Nepal were caused by a glacial collapse and subsequent debris flow, not an earthquake as initially reported. The event, which originated in Tibet, led to 162 deaths and 750 missing persons, including 133 Indian nationals, in Nepal's Rasuwa and Dhading districts. The seismic event's magnitude was also upgraded to 5.2.

India has attracted foreign direct investment (FDI) worth approximately 4,896 crore across 29 projects since May, following the government's relaxation of norms under Press Note 2 of 2026. The revised rules permit investment without government approval from entities with up to 10 per cent non-controlling ownership by land-bordering countries.

A new barrier lake has formed near the source of Nepal's Bhote Koshi River, with Chinese authorities warning of a potential breach. This poses a fresh flood risk to downstream areas in Nepal, prompting warnings for residents and calls for diplomatic consultations to manage cross-border glacier risks.

Foreign portfolio investors (FPIs) significantly increased their buying in Indian equities during the first half of August, with financial services attracting the largest inflows, reversing previous outflows. The IT sector also continued to see strong interest from overseas investors, driven by a reassessment of valuations and the role of Indian IT firms in AI deployment.
